The Office of Regulatory Obligation (OLO) program is a firm-wide, global initiative that brings together the expertise of Legal, Lines of Business (LOBs), Oversight & Control, Compliance, Risk and other key control functions, to proactively manage regulatory changes in our operations and allow us to trace end-to-end connections between laws, rules and regulations on the one hand, and our policies and procedures that demonstrate compliance on the other.


The JPMorgan Risk and Compliance Office of Regulatory Obligations (\"OLO\") team is responsible for the oversight and management Risk End-to-End Legal and Regulatory Process Program ("Program").

This Program is sponsored at the operating committee level of JPMorgan Chase ("JPMC").
